IP查询
查询
你查询的IP:[202.93.122.24] 地理位置:印度尼西亚
最新查询
202.151.176.220
119.96.3.140
116.13.162.74
61.128.35.227
123.178.54.97
61.28.143.69
119.10.117.200
59.80.123.211
121.8.199.229
202.93.122.24
220.232.64.55
120.137.96.203
117.112.94.172
118.88.128.225
219.82.16.54
119.96.212.236
202.91.171.213
119.133.159.151
119.84.109.5
123.242.72.147
169.211.1.228
119.80.119.142
119.57.93.178
58.82.75.67
119.57.169.144
218.192.51.127
203.91.120.70
203.191.64.228
61.47.128.118
210.14.64.84
220.232.64.10